Output 43fb86ee0c2fc0818587a2d496d55d2121be12ed85f7dc284b74c96c26c48e98:0

value
696401
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7d13bf2ce32ac6ba31e2c8968a84425aca18a5b6 OP_EQUALVERIFY OP_CHECKSIG
address
1CQM81XQU8ki4ocV6Chit7xjrDhGPUPUjz
transaction
43fb86ee0c2fc0818587a2d496d55d2121be12ed85f7dc284b74c96c26c48e98
confirmations
234874
spent
true